Paper Size

giovedì 02 febbraio 2006 - 17.38

PIPPAZZO Profilo | Newbie

Salve a tutti,
ho visto che mediante la proprietà PrintOptions del report è possibile settare la dimensione della pagina da stampare in maniera tale che la stampante lo imposti automaticamente.

Sto utilizzando un modulo continuo della dimensione di 210X305 mm. Qualcuno sa dirmi che valore dei impostare???

Report.PrintOptions.PaperSize = ????

Grazie.

freeteo Profilo | Guru

ciao,
sinceramente non saprei darti 1valore preciso per la tua esigenza, cmq so che se devi impostare dei valori che vuoi tu per il papersize puoi evitare di usare i valori dell'enum che ti da lui,a usare 1 valore custom in questo modo:

..PrintOptions.PaperSize = (CrystalDecisions.Shared.PaperSize)123;

e 123 lo sostituisci con quello che vuoi tu...direi che è da fare qualche prova per trovare quello che va bene a te...:-)
ciao



Matteo Raumer
MCAD.net - net addicted :-)
http://blogs.dotnethell.it/freeteo

PIPPAZZO Profilo | Newbie

Ciao Matteo,
ho provato a seguire il tuo suggerimento ma quando scrivo la riga di codice il compilatore di Vb mi segnala errore.

Mi potresti dare qualche altro suggerimento o spiegarmi dove stò sbagliando???

freeteo Profilo | Guru

ciao,
perche il codice che ti ho scritto è in c#, prova con:

...PrintOptions.PaperSize = CType(123,CrystalDecisions.Shared.PaperSize)

e a "..." devi sostituire il tuo oggetto report (es:"mioreport" :-)
ciao

Matteo Raumer
MCAD.net - net addicted :-)
http://blogs.dotnethell.it/freeteo
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2023
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5